The Caribbean Challenge: U.S. Policy in a Volatile Region

The Caribbean Challenge: U.S. Policy in a Volatile Region

Edited by H. Michael Erisman

Westview Press, 1984, 208 pp.

U.S. policy alternatives and problems are analyzed here in nine essays, including an introduction that defines the contemporary challenge to U.S. policy and a conclusion that outlines four possible policy frameworks. Four chapters are devoted to case studies of Cuba, El Salvador, Mexico and Jamaica. A useful volume.
